Oyo lauds IITA for producing quality cassava flour bread

Published by Guardian on Tue, 07 Aug 2012


IMPRESSED by the feat, Oyo State government has lauded efforts by researchers at the International Institute of Tropical Agriculture (IITA) in successfully producing bread with 40 per cent cassava flour that has similar qualities as 100 per cent wheat flour bread.The innovation, if adopted, will help Nigeria - Africa's largest oil producer - to save about $252 million annually and improve the livelihoodof cassava farmers in the country.'We would like to commend IITA for the inclusion of high quality cassava flour in bread. This is a great breakthrough,' the Permanent Secretary, Oyo State Ministry of Agriculture, Mr. Isaac Adeduntan, said during a courtesy call by IITA's Deputy Director General of Partnerships and Capacity Building, Dr. Kenton Dashiell, to the Agriculture Ministry.Adeduntan said the innovation would have a positive impact on the livelihoods of resource-poor farmers and create wealth with a spin-off effect on job creation for youths.Beyond the use of composite flour in baking, the courtesy visit identified areas of collaboration between IITA and Oyo State government.The Commissioner for Agriculture, Mr. Bimbo Kolade, specifically sought IITA's help in promoting cassava, maize and yam, as the state embarks on a transformation programme to make these crops catalysts of development.'For us, as a state, we have identified cassava, yam, maize, cocoa, oil-palm, horticultural crops, and cashew as crops that will drive the agricultural transformation of the state,' Kolade said.'In the next four to five years, we want people to identify Oyo State with these crops. We believe that with IITA, we should be the first in cassava production,' he added.In his response, Dashiell said the milestone achieved in the use of composite flour in bread was a collaborative effort between IITA and partners.He said the aim of the visit was to identify and develop action points that both IITA and the state government would pursue to realise the vision of agricultural transformation.To demonstrate the Institute's commitment, Dashiell promised that IITA would support the state with improved cassava planting materials on a two-hectare piece of land.
